Market Size and Growth Trajectory
The global concrete admixtures market was valued at approximately USD 21.09 billion in 2023, with growth to USD 22.90 billion projected for 2024 and an eventual climb to USD 42.67 billion by 2031. That trajectory implies a compound annual growth rate of about 9.3% — a pace that places concrete admixtures among the more dynamic categories within construction chemicals. Leading companies shaping this market include Sika AG, Saint-Gobain, MAPEI, RPM International, Arkema, Dow, GCP Applied Technologies, BASF, CICO Group, and Kao Corporation.
Concrete admixtures are chemical or mineral additives mixed into concrete during production to modify its properties — improving workability, adjusting setting time, boosting strength, and enhancing resistance to environmental stress. As construction projects increasingly demand concrete that performs reliably in extreme weather, aggressive chemical environments, or specialized structural applications, these additives have become indispensable rather than optional.

Harsh environmental conditions represent another significant demand driver. Construction in extreme temperatures, high humidity, or chemically aggressive environments requires specialized admixtures that improve concrete’s resistance to corrosion, freezing, and chemical attack. This is especially relevant for marine structures, industrial facilities, and cold-weather construction projects, where standard concrete formulations simply aren’t sufficient to guarantee long-term structural integrity.

Green building practices are reshaping the industry as well, as certification systems like LEED and BREEAM push construction companies to minimize the environmental footprint of their material choices. Concrete admixtures that support energy efficiency, reduce carbon emissions, and incorporate recycled materials have become essential tools for achieving these sustainability certifications. This momentum was on full display during the Indian Green Building Council’s 22nd Green Building Week in September 2024, a global initiative spanning over 75 countries and representing 60% of the world’s building stock, aimed at steering the construction industry toward a zero-carbon future.
A standout example of admixture innovation came in December 2024, when Chryso — a Saint-Gobain subsidiary — launched EnviroMix C-Clay, a new range of additives specifically formulated for cements containing calcined clays. These admixtures help unlock the full environmental benefits of calcined clay cements, reducing CO2 emissions by up to 50% compared to conventional Portland cement — a meaningful contribution to decarbonizing one of the world’s most carbon-intensive industries.
Market Segmentation
The concrete admixtures market is segmented by type and application. By type, water-reducing admixtures led the market in 2023, generating approximately USD 4.82 billion in revenue. These additives lower the water-to-cement ratio needed to achieve a given workability, which directly translates into higher concrete strength and performance. Their cost-effectiveness makes them particularly attractive for large-scale projects, while their ability to optimize mix designs, reduce cracking, and improve long-term durability has driven widespread adoption across infrastructure, residential, and commercial construction.

Regional Market Dynamics
Asia Pacific led the global concrete admixtures market in 2023, holding roughly 33.7% share worth approximately USD 7.11 billion. Government-backed infrastructure investment across the region — including China’s Belt and Road Initiative and ambitious national infrastructure programs in India and Southeast Asia — has generated substantial demand for high-quality concrete materials. India’s national highway network offers a striking illustration of this momentum: the network expanded 60% between 2014 and 2023, growing from 91,287 km to 146,145 km, while the daily rate of highway construction improved by 143% over the same period. This kind of sustained infrastructure buildout, combined with rapid regional urbanization, continues to drive strong admixture demand across Asia Pacific.
Europe is set for particularly robust growth, with a projected CAGR of 9.36% — actually outpacing Asia Pacific’s overall regional growth rate. Much of this momentum stems from the need to renovate aging infrastructure across the continent. Twenty-four European cities, including Madrid, Rome, and Zagreb, have joined the EU-funded BUILD UPON2 project, which supports the broader Renovation Wave strategy aimed at doubling the EU’s building renovation rate by 2030. Concrete admixtures play a vital role in these restoration efforts, enhancing the durability, repairability, and longevity of concrete used in bridge, road, and building renovation work, while also supporting Europe’s parallel push toward smart city development and infrastructure modernization.
